FieldCheckbox 类
复选框字段的类。
Signature:
export declare class FieldCheckbox extends Field<CheckboxBool>
扩展: 字段<CheckboxBool>
构造函数
| 构造函数 | 修饰符 | 说明 |
|---|---|---|
| (constructor)(value, validator, config) | 构造 FieldCheckbox 类的新实例 |
属性
| 属性 | 修饰符 | 类型 | 说明 |
|---|---|---|---|
| CHECK_CHAR |
|
(not declared) | 对勾标记的默认字符。 |
| SERIALIZABLE | 布尔值 | 序列化字段会由序列化程序保存,非序列化字段则不会。可修改的字段也应可序列化。 | |
| value_ | boolean | null | 注意:默认值在 Field 中设置,因此请保留该值,而不是在此处或构造函数中覆盖该值。 |
方法
| 方法 | 修饰符 | 说明 |
|---|---|---|
| configure_(config) | protected |
根据给定的选项映射配置字段。 |
| doClassValidation_(newValue) | protected |
确保输入值有效(“TRUE”或“FALSE”)。 |
| doValueUpdate_(newValue) | protected |
更新字段的值,并更新 checkElement。 |
| getDisplayText_() | ||
| getText() | 获取此字段的文本。在块收起时使用。 | |
| getValue() | 获取此字段的值,该值为“TRUE”或“FALSE”。 | |
| getValueBoolean() | 获取此字段的布尔值。 | |
| initView() | 为此复选框创建块界面。 | |
| render_() | ||
| setCheckCharacter(character) | 设置用于对勾标记的字符。 | |
| showEditor_() | protected |
点击时切换复选框的状态。 |